Usage
Native Turkish speakers commonly use the word 'meyve' in everyday conversations, especially when discussing food, health, or grocery shopping. For example, you might hear someone say, 'Meyve almak istiyorum,' meaning 'I want to buy fruit,' while at a market or during meal preparation.
Synonyms & nuances
'Meyve' is generally used to refer to fruits in a broad sense, covering all types of natural edible fruits. In contrast, the word 'sebze' means 'vegetable,' and one might choose 'meyve' specifically when talking about sweet, fleshy produce rather than savory items.

FAQ
Q.What is the plural form of 'meyve'?
'Meyve' becomes 'meyveler' in plural form. This is used when referring to multiple types or pieces of fruit, such as in a fruit salad.
Q.How do I use 'meyve' in a sentence?
'Meyve' can be used in a variety of sentences. For example, 'Meyve yemek sağlıklıdır,' which translates to 'Eating fruit is healthy.'
Q.Are there any common phrases with 'meyve'?
Yes! A common phrase is 'meyve suyu' which means 'fruit juice.' This is often found on menus and in grocery stores.
